“So Samuel took a young lamb and offered it to the Lord as a whole burnt offering. He pleaded with the Lord to help Israel, and the Lord answered him. Just as Samuel was sacrificing the burnt offering, the Philistines arrived to attack Israel. But the Lord spoke with a mighty voice of thunder from heaven that day, and the Philistines were thrown into such confusion that the Israelites defeated them.” 1 Samuel 7:9-10 (NLT)

The lamb was sacrificed. Samuel offered the lamb as a sacrifice for Israel. He pleaded/interceded with the Lord for their victory and the Lord answered. The Philistines arrived to attack but the Lord thundered from heaven. Confusion overshadowed the Philistines yielding their defeat. In the process of intercession, God granted their victory.
